- Cellar: Pommery
- Origin : France
- Denomination: Champagne AOC
- Grapes: Chardonnay 75%, Pinot Noir 20%, Meunier 5%.
- Serving temperature: 8-10 ° C
- Alcohol volume : 12.5%
- Format : 1,5 L
- Moment to taste it: Aperitifs and dinners

Description
Les Clos Pompadour by Pommery is a champagne presented in 2011 to celebrate the 175th anniversary of the Remis maison. This limited edition is created by Chef de cave Thierry Gasco. The vines from which they come are aged between 25 and 30 years.
Tasting notes
In the Les Clos Pompadour glass by Pommery it presents a golden yellow color with green reflections. The nose is robust with notes of lemon intertwined with floral notes of white flowers and hints of rose. In the mouth it is sweet and fresh with lively final notes.
Processing
Les Clos Pompadour by Pommery is an edition that comes from the 2002 harvest considered an excellent vintage of champagne.
The cellar
Pommery is the famous maison producing one of the most famous Champagnes in the world . The maison was founded during the second half of the 19th century by Alexandre Louis Pommery and Narcise Greno founded the maison. Subsequently, after Louis's death, his part of the company passes to his wife, and she will be the protagonist in the history of this champagne. The widow ordered her chef de cave to reduce the amount of sugar in the demi-sec, a trick. This proved to be a brilliant intuition and marked a turning point in the history of French bubbles. The Chardonnay, Pinot Noir and Pinot and Pinot Meunier grapes are harvested later than the other houses, in order to increase the sugar level without having to add any later. The care of the terroir, the selection of the grapes, the work in the cellar, the patience and the control of the various stages of aging are the guarantee of quality of Pommery champagnes.
